From 12341993c38e06b2500b34f1b59570c4c6dc66d6 Mon Sep 17 00:00:00 2001 From: PeterZhong Date: Sun, 27 Apr 2025 10:04:39 +0000 Subject: [PATCH] =?UTF-8?q?=E5=9C=A8=E7=BA=BF=E6=9B=B4=E6=96=B0=E7=8E=AF?= =?UTF-8?q?=E5=A2=83=E9=85=8D=E7=BD=AE=E6=8C=87=E5=BC=95?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- README.md | 14 ++++++++++++++ 1 file changed, 14 insertions(+) diff --git a/README.md b/README.md index b8b735f..f0d5845 100644 --- a/README.md +++ b/README.md @@ -12,6 +12,8 @@ ### 首次贡献前准备 +#### 克隆仓库 + 本项目为.NET 8.0开发,使用C#语言编写,使用Visual Studio 2022或Rider 2024及以上进行开发。 协作时需要先拉取主分支代码,通过以下命令进行拉取: @@ -20,6 +22,18 @@ git clone xxx.git ``` +#### 开发环境配置 + +1. 需要确保你电脑上已安装ArcGIS Pro 3.4.3及其SDK +2. 修改`Properties/launchSettings.json`中executablePath项的值为你电脑上ArcGIS Pro.exe的位置 +3. 确保电脑上已安装.NET SDK 8(注意版本一定是8,不能是9) +4. 使用NuGet包管理器安装`Esri.ArcGISPro.Extensions30`包(版本参考:3.4.1.55405) +5. 部分情况下可能还需要替换LinkToolAddin.csproj中的所有相关安装路径 +6. 点击运行进行测试,看是否能正常打开ArcGIS Pro和LinkTool插件 +7. 确认无误建议commit到本地的master分支以备后续使用(但请勿推送至远端) + +#### 创建分支 + 然后在本地创建一个新的分支进行开发,以功能或模块进行命名,请修改下面命令的`branch_name`为你要创建的分支名称: ```bash -- 2.45.2